GDI Services provides best in class integrated, high level, facility maintenance services to The United States and Canada. We have more than 30,000 team members who will effectively contribute to the success of ours and our customer’s businesses. With almost a century of facility service experience, state of the art business practices, environmentally friendly processes and supplies and an established global reputation, we are able to offer unrivaled client experience and satisfaction.

Summary:

This position requires supervision of field staff, including Account Managers and Supervisors. You will be responsible for the planning, organization and direction of a mixed portfolio of accounts to ensure services exceed each client’s expectations. You will effectively maintain existing client relationships while promoting growth of new business within the market.

  • Maintain existing client relationships through both networking and high- level facility management.
  • Maintain open communications with clients that allow them to freely share opinions of our services contract management.
  • Full understanding of Union agreements and employee handbook and assure those agreements pertain to facilities we service
  • Review/oversight of budgets, payrolls, cost projections and supply control records while maintaining exceptional customer service.
  • Work side by side with Business Development teams and Account managers to facilitate successful operations of all facilities.
  • Develop and implement long term solutions to address customer
  • Assist with training and coaching of staff (general cleaning, advanced floorcare techniques, managerial skills etc..).
  • Ensure all customer and quality standards are met by touring the buildings with supervisor and staff, reviewing the overall cleanliness of the building and reviewing the contracted scope of work.
  • Act as spokesperson representing the interest of company and any other duties designated by management or deemed necessary by current business conditions.
